Pyrenoid


pyrenoid Part of the chloroplast that synthesizes and stores polysaccharides.

pyrenoid
A region of starch formation found in the chloroplasts of various algae, for example, Chlamydomonas.

Autotrophic, unicellular forms with a single, cup-shaped chloroplast and two apically inserted flagella, these small cells also possess a contractile vacuole and pyrenoid. Excess sugars are stored as starch surrounding the pyrenoid.

Their function differ from the leukoplasts in plants. Etioplast, amyloplast and chromoplast are plant-specific and do not occur in algae. Algal plastids may also differ from plant plastids in that they contain pyrenoids.
